Discusses the asymptotic theory of semimartingales needed for researchers working in the area of statistical inference for stochastic processes. This book covers topics that include: asymptotic likelihood theory, quasi-likelihood, likelihood and efficiency, inference for counting processes, and inference for semimartingale regression models.
